package cli
import (
"fmt"
client "github.com/cosmos/cosmos-sdk/client/flags"
"strings"
"github.com/cosmos/cosmos-sdk/client/context"
"github.com/cosmos/cosmos-sdk/codec"
sdk "github.com/cosmos/cosmos-sdk/types"
"github.com/spf13/cobra"
"github.com/spf13/viper"
"github.com/zenchainprotocol/zenchain-node/x/dex/types"
)
// GetQueryCmd returns the cli query commands for this module
func GetQueryCmd(queryRoute string, cdc *codec.Codec) *cobra.Command {
queryCmd := &cobra.Command{
Use: "dex",
Short: "Querying commands for the dex module",
}
queryCmd.AddCommand(client.GetCommands(
GetCmdQueryProducts(queryRoute, cdc),
GetCmdQueryDeposits(queryRoute, cdc),
GetCmdQueryProductRank(queryRoute, cdc),
GetCmdQueryParams(queryRoute, cdc),
GetCmdQueryProductsUnderDelisting(queryRoute, cdc),
GetCmdQueryOperator(queryRoute, cdc),
GetCmdQueryOperators(queryRoute, cdc),
)...)
return queryCmd
}
// GetCmdQueryProducts queries products info
func GetCmdQueryProducts(queryRoute string, cdc *codec.Codec) *cobra.Command {
cmd := &cobra.Command{
Use: "products",
Short: "Query the list of token pairs",
RunE: func(_ *cobra.Command, _ []string) error {
cliCtx := context.NewCLIContext().WithCodec(cdc)
ownerAddress := viper.GetString("owner")
page := viper.GetUint("page-number")
perPage := viper.GetUint("items-per-page")
queryParams := types.NewQueryDexInfoParams(ownerAddress, int(page), int(perPage))
bz, err := cdc.MarshalJSON(queryParams)
if err != nil {
return err
}
res, _, err := cliCtx.QueryWithData(
fmt.Sprintf("custom/%s/%s", queryRoute, types.QueryProducts), bz)
if err != nil {
return err
}
fmt.Println(string(res))
return nil
},
}
cmd.Flags().StringP("owner", "", "", "address of the product owner")
cmd.Flags().UintP("page-number", "p", types.DefaultPage, "page num")
cmd.Flags().UintP("items-per-page", "i", types.DefaultPerPage, "items per page")
return cmd
}
// GetCmdQueryDeposits queries deposits about address
func GetCmdQueryDeposits(queryRoute string, cdc *codec.Codec) *cobra.Command {
cmd := &cobra.Command{
Use: "deposits [account-addr]",
Short: "Query product deposits",
Args: cobra.ExactArgs(1),
RunE: func(_ *cobra.Command, args []string) error {
ownerAddress := args[0]
baseAsset := viper.GetString("base-asset")
quoteAsset := viper.GetString("quote-asset")
page := viper.GetUint("page-number")
perPage := viper.GetUint("items-per-page")
queryParams := types.NewQueryDepositParams(ownerAddress, baseAsset, quoteAsset, int(page), int(perPage))
bz, err := cdc.MarshalJSON(queryParams)
if err != nil {
return err
}
cliCtx := context.NewCLIContext().WithCodec(cdc)
res, _, err := cliCtx.QueryWithData(
fmt.Sprintf("custom/%s/%s", queryRoute, types.QueryDeposits), bz)
if err != nil {
return err
}
fmt.Println(string(res))
return nil
},
}
cmd.Flags().String("base-asset", "", "base asset")
cmd.Flags().String("quote-asset", "", "quote asset")
cmd.Flags().UintP("page-number", "p", types.DefaultPage, "page num")
cmd.Flags().UintP("items-per-page", "i", types.DefaultPerPage, "items per page")
return cmd
}
// GetCmdQueryProductRank queries products ranked by deposits
func GetCmdQueryProductRank(queryRoute string, cdc *codec.Codec) *cobra.Command {
cmd := &cobra.Command{
Use: "product-rank",
Short: "Query the rank of token pairs",
RunE: func(_ *cobra.Command, _ []string) error {
page := viper.GetUint("page-number")
perPage := viper.GetUint("items-per-page")
queryParams := types.NewQueryDexInfoParams("", int(page), int(perPage))
bz, err := cdc.MarshalJSON(queryParams)
if err != nil {
return err
}
cliCtx := context.NewCLIContext().WithCodec(cdc)
res, _, err := cliCtx.QueryWithData(fmt.Sprintf("custom/%s/%s", queryRoute, types.QueryMatchOrder), bz)
if err != nil {
return err
}
fmt.Println(string(res))
return nil
},
}
cmd.Flags().UintP("page-number", "p", types.DefaultPage, "page num")
cmd.Flags().UintP("items-per-page", "i", types.DefaultPerPage, "items per page")
return cmd
}
// GetCmdQueryParams implements the query params command.
func GetCmdQueryParams(queryRoute string, cdc *codec.Codec) *cobra.Command {
return &cobra.Command{
Use: "params",
Short: "Query all the modifiable parameters of gov proposal",
Long: strings.TrimSpace(`Query the all the parameters for the governance process:
$ zenchaincli query dex params
`),
Args: cobra.NoArgs,
RunE: func(_ *cobra.Command, _ []string) error {
cliCtx := context.NewCLIContext().WithCodec(cdc)
route := fmt.Sprintf("custom/%s/%s", queryRoute, types.QueryParameters)
bz, _, err := cliCtx.QueryWithData(route, nil)
if err != nil {
return err
}
var params types.Params
cdc.MustUnmarshalJSON(bz, ¶ms)
return cliCtx.PrintOutput(params)
},
}
}
// GetCmdQueryProductsUnderDelisting queries the token pairs involved in dex delisting
func GetCmdQueryProductsUnderDelisting(queryRoute string, cdc *codec.Codec) *cobra.Command {
return &cobra.Command{
Use: "products-delisting",
Short: "Query the products under dex delisting",
Long: strings.TrimSpace(`
Query all the products' names involved in dex delisting:
$ zenchaincli query dex products-delisting`),
RunE: func(cmd *cobra.Command, _ []string) error {
cliCtx := context.NewCLIContext().WithCodec(cdc)
res, _, err := cliCtx.QueryWithData(fmt.Sprintf("custom/%s/%s", queryRoute, types.QueryProductsDelisting), nil)
if err != nil {
return err
}
var tokenPairNames Strings
if err := cdc.UnmarshalJSON(res, &tokenPairNames); err != nil {
return err
}
return cliCtx.PrintOutput(tokenPairNames)
},
}
}
// GetCmdQueryOperator queries operator info
func GetCmdQueryOperator(queryRoute string, cdc *codec.Codec) *cobra.Command {
cmd := &cobra.Command{
Use: "operator [operator-address]",
Args: cobra.ExactArgs(1),
Short: "Query the operator of the account",
RunE: func(_ *cobra.Command, args []string) error {
cliCtx := context.NewCLIContext().WithCodec(cdc)
addr, err := sdk.AccAddressFromBech32(args[0])
if err != nil {
return sdk.ErrInvalidAddress(fmt.Sprintf("invalid address:%s", args[0]))
}
params := types.NewQueryDexOperatorParams(addr)
bz, err := cliCtx.Codec.MarshalJSON(params)
if err != nil {
return err
}
res, _, err := cliCtx.QueryWithData(fmt.Sprintf("custom/%s/%s", queryRoute, types.QueryOperator), bz)
if err != nil {
return err
}
var operator types.DEXOperator
cdc.MustUnmarshalJSON(res, &operator)
return cliCtx.PrintOutput(operator)
},
}
return cmd
}
// GetCmdQueryOperators queries all operator info
func GetCmdQueryOperators(queryRoute string, cdc *codec.Codec) *cobra.Command {
cmd := &cobra.Command{
Use: "operators",
Short: "Query all operator",
RunE: func(_ *cobra.Command, _ []string) error {
cliCtx := context.NewCLIContext().WithCodec(cdc)
res, _, err := cliCtx.QueryWithData(fmt.Sprintf("custom/%s/%s", queryRoute, types.QueryOperators), nil)
if err != nil {
return err
}
var operators types.DEXOperators
cdc.MustUnmarshalJSON(res, &operators)
return cliCtx.PrintOutput(operators)
},
}
return cmd
}
// Strings is just for the object of []string could be inputted into cliCtx.PrintOutput(...)
type Strings []string
func (strs Strings) String() string {
return strings.Join(strs, "\n")
}
